Web28 mrt. 2024 · My 3 steps process is very useful for anybody that would like to run with their dog. The first step is simply to master loose leash dog walking. The second step is to try walk-jog cadence with your buddy and increase the distance slowly. The last step is to finally start running with your dog! Web15 nov. 2024 · They key is just to start slowly and very gradually build up their distance. Start with just a half-mile. Then increase the distance to 1, 2 and then 3 miles slowly over about a month.
